  • Publication number: 20240027198
    Abstract: A client device is configured to (i) based on initial sensor data and a road network graph maintained on the client device, determine a set of particles corresponding to the road network graph, each particle including a (a) trajectory along the road network graph, (b) position and velocity, and (c) probability, (ii) identify a particle with a highest probability, (iii) based on the identified particle, determine the location of the client device in the road network graph, (iv) after receiving new sensor data, extend the trajectory of each particle, (v) based on the new sensor data, update, for each particle (a) the position and velocity and (b) the probability, (vi) identify a particle from the second updated set of particles with a highest probability, and (vii) based on the identified particle, determine the updated location of the client device in the road network graph.
